Analysis: Sudan’s online propaganda battlefield
In the Sudan conflict, the propaganda battle between the Sudan Armed Forces (SAF) and the Rapid Support Forces (RSF) on...
In the Sudan conflict, the propaganda battle between the Sudan Armed Forces (SAF) and the Rapid Support Forces (RSF) on...